Although we love scented laundry detergents, conventional products can be very harmful. Companies can use many (or hundreds!) of different chemicals to make their fragrances. According to the International Fragrance Association’s Transparency List, there are approximately 3,000 fragrances that may be used in consumer products worldwide. And since the FDA doesn’t require approval before a drug is released, it can’t be said that all of these fragrances are safe to use. Most of the time some of these chemicals are phthalates. Phthalates can help your perfume last longer, but they are also known to have harmful effects on your health.

Simple Tips To Make Laundry Smell Good

Companies also don’t have to tell you exactly what’s in their fragrances. Because fragrance is a trade secret, companies can hide the exact chemicals they use. You only see “sgo” listed in the ingredient list, even though a lot of chemicals go into it. Fortunately, some states are taking steps to remove the mystery surrounding perfume. In California, manufacturers will soon be required to disclose all fragrances and fragrances in their products and any known health risks associated with them.

In addition, some fragrances can cause migraines or skin lesions in people with sensitivities or allergies. They may not even know what they are protected by trade secret laws! Babies and children are most susceptible to perfumes.
